Hufflepuff's Notable Alumni
Hufflepuff might not have produced as many famous alumni as some of the other houses, but that doesn't mean they're any less impressive. Here are a few notable Hufflepuffs:
- Newt Scamander: Author of the beloved book "Fantastic Beasts and Where to Find Them," Newt is a brilliant magizoologist who dedicated his life to studying and protecting magical creatures. - Nymphadora Tonks: A talented Auror and Metamorphmagus, Tonks was known for her bubbly personality and her fierce loyalty to her friends and family. - Helga Hufflepuff: The founder of Hufflepuff House, Helga was known for her ability to see the true worth of people, regardless of their background or abilities.

The Hufflepuff House Ghost: The Fat Friar
Every Hogwarts house has a ghost, and Hufflepuff's is the jolly, food-loving Fat Friar. He's known for his love of feasts and his ability to make even the most serious of situations seem a bit brighter.
